Table of Contents:
  • Genetic Association Studies. Overview of population-based investigations ; Data components and terminology ; Data examples.
  • Elementary Statistical Principles. Background ; Measures and tests of association ; Analytic challenges.
  • Genetic Data Concepts and Tests. Linkage disequilibrium (LD) ; Hardy-Weinberg equilibrium (HWE) ; Quality control and preprocessing.
  • Multiple Comparison Procedures. Measures of error ; Single-step and step-down adjustments ; Resampling-based methods ; Alternative paradigms.
  • Methods for Unobservable Phase. Haplotype estimation ; Estimating and testing for haplotype-trait association.
  • Classication and Regression Trees. Building a tree ; Optimal trees.
  • Additional Topics in High-Dimensional Data Analysis. Random forests ; Logic regression ; Multivariate adaptive regression splines ; Bayesian variable selection ; Further readings.
